技术文摘
Navicat命令行界面如何换行
Navicat命令行界面如何换行
在使用Navicat进行数据库操作时,命令行界面是我们常用的工具之一。而掌握在Navicat命令行界面中如何换行,能有效提升我们输入复杂命令时的效率和代码的可读性。
要明确在Navicat命令行界面中换行操作与常规文本编辑换行有所不同。在常规文本输入里,按下回车键就可以实现换行。但在Navicat命令行环境下,直接按回车键可能会导致命令提前执行,这并不是我们想要的换行效果。
对于SQL语句,在编写较为复杂的查询或定义语句时,合理换行有助于理解和调试。当你输入一条长SQL语句,想进行换行时,可以利用分号“;”来界定语句的结束。在一个完整的逻辑语句完成后,按下回车键进行换行,然后继续输入下一部分内容。例如,在编写一个多表联合查询语句时:
SELECT column1, column2
FROM table1
JOIN table2 ON table1.id = table2.id;
这里,在“SELECT column1, column2”和“FROM table1”后按下回车键换行,因为语句还未完整结束,Navicat不会执行该命令,直到输入最后的分号“;” ,才会将完整语句提交执行。
另外,如果是在Navicat命令行中执行多条语句,换行就更加灵活。每一条完整的语句都以分号结束,语句之间可以随意换行。例如:
CREATE TABLE new_table (
id INT,
name VARCHAR(50)
);
INSERT INTO new_table (id, name) VALUES (1, 'John');
这样清晰的换行排版,不仅让代码结构一目了然,也方便检查错误。
在Navicat命令行界面换行,关键在于理解语句的完整性和分号的使用。合理利用换行功能,能让我们在处理复杂的数据库操作命令时,提高工作效率,减少出错的可能性,使数据库开发和管理工作更加顺畅。无论是新手还是有经验的开发者,熟练掌握这一技巧,都能为日常的数据库操作带来极大的便利。
TAGS: 命令行界面 Navicat命令行界面 命令行换行 Navicat换行
- PHP8对象属性未初始化赋值错误及避免方法
- 高并发下单场景中怎样保障数据一致性与提升性能
- 解决macOS安装PHP7.4时libxml2链接错误的方法
- PHP 8.0 报错“Attempt to assign property on null”的原因与解决办法
- PHP中「=》[]」语法怎样简化数组声明
- PHP框架中采用数字ID而非路径存储文件的原因
- macOS安装PHP7.4遇libxml2 not found及链接错误的解决方法
- macOS安装PHP7.4遇libxml2链接错误的解决方法
- 或许
- PHP中高效生成不重复随机坐标点的方法
- ThinkPHP中 =>[] 语法究竟是什么
- ThinkPHP中优雅打印异常日志方便调试的方法
- Redis与MySQL数据库的关联部署方法及VMware应用场景
- PHP代码为何输出323
- C语言变量作用域对循环嵌套结果的影响